Brief summary
This is a phase 1/2 study of FX-322 at two dose levels compared to placebo in male and female adults otherwise healthy with stable sensorineural hearing loss.
Detailed description
Sensorineural hearing loss (SNHL) accounts for about 90% of all cases of hearing loss. The study will assess the safety of FX-322 (laduviglusib and sodium valproate) given as a single intratympanic injection in subjects with a medical history of sensorineural hearing loss that is associated with noise exposure or sudden hearing loss. Safety will be evaluated both systemically (lab and clinical monitoring) and locally (otoscopy and audiometry) in 24 subjects, and a blood PK profile of FX-322 will also be determined.

Participant flow
Recruitment details
23 participants who met all inclusion criteria and no exclusion criteria were enrolled at a single clinic site.
Pre-assignment details
23 participants were randomized into one of four treatment groups using a 1:1 allocation ratio for dose cohort (approximately 12 in each cohort) and a 2:1 allocation ratio for study drug (approximately 8 FX-322:4 placebo) within each cohort. Subjects received a single dose of FX-322L (0.05mL), FX-322H (0.2mL), or matching placebo.
Participants by arm
| Arm | Count |
|---|---|
| Placebo-Low Dose Single intratympanic injection of placebo into affected ear | 4 |
| Placebo-High Dose Single intratympanic injection of placebo into affected ear | 4 |
| FX-322 Low Dose Single intratympanic injection of FX-322 (laduviglusib 0.157mg/sodium valproate 4.43mg) into affected ear | 7 |
| FX-322 High Dose Single intratympanic injection of FX-322 (laduviglusib 0.628mg/sodium valproate 17.72mg) into affected ear | 8 |
| Total | 23 |

Outcome results
Number of Participants With Treatment-emergent Adverse Event(s) (TEAEs)
Treatment-emergent adverse events (TEAE) were defined as any untoward medical occurrence in a subject administered study drug that does not necessarily have a causal relationship with the treatment and were collected from the time of first dose through end of study (day 90). In particular, audiometric and otoscopic TEAEs were recorded per the American Speech-Language-Hearing Association (ASHA) guidelines.
Time frame: Baseline through Day 90
Population: Safety Analysis Set = All subjects exposed to study drug and analyzed according to the actual treatment received regardless of the randomized treatment
| Arm | Measure | Value (COUNT_OF_PARTICIPANTS) |
|---|---|---|
| Placebo-Low Dose | Number of Participants With Treatment-emergent Adverse Event(s) (TEAEs) | 2 Participants |
| Placebo-High Dose | Number of Participants With Treatment-emergent Adverse Event(s) (TEAEs) | 3 Participants |
| Pooled Placebo | Number of Participants With Treatment-emergent Adverse Event(s) (TEAEs) | 5 Participants |
| FX-322 Low Dose | Number of Participants With Treatment-emergent Adverse Event(s) (TEAEs) | 6 Participants |
| FX-322 High Dose | Number of Participants With Treatment-emergent Adverse Event(s) (TEAEs) | 7 Participants |
